The Nubble
The Nubble is a peak in Norway, Oxford County, Maine and has an elevation of 600 feet. The Nubble is situated nearby to the neighborhood Norway Historic District, as well as near Norway Lake.Places of Interest

Paris Public Library
Library
Photo: Magicpiano, CC BY-SA 3.0.
The Public Library of Paris, Maine, is located at 37 Market Square in the town of South Paris, Maine. The original portion of its building, a Colonial Revival brick structure built in 1926, was one of the last designs of the Portland architect John Calvin Stevens, and was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1989.
Deering Memorial United Methodist Church
Church
Photo: Wikimedia, Public domain.
Deering Memorial United Methodist Church is a historic church at 39 Main Street in South Paris, Maine. Completed in 1911 for a congregation established in 1815, it is the only known work in Maine of the Cleveland, Ohio partnership of Badgley and Nicklas, and one of Oxford County's finest late Gothic Revival churches.

Paris Hill Historic District
Neighborhood
Photo: Magicpiano, CC BY-SA 3.0.
The Paris Hill Historic District encompasses the historic 19th century village of Paris Hill in Paris, Maine. This village was the primary civic seat in the town, which is also the county seat of Oxford County, and was where county facilities were located until they were moved to South Paris in 1895.
